As early as the 19th century, the town of Port-des-Barques had coastal defenses which were gradually reworked over the course of the storms. In February 2010, during storm Xynthia, overall nearly 400 houses and several businesses were affected by the water. Since this dramatic event housing estates have been downgraded and deconstructed and the dyke has been reinforced.
Here in clear weather, view of Fouras and the island of Aix opposite, as well as the island Madame.
